What Is The Chemical Composition of Tungsten Carbide?

Tungsten carbide (WC) is a chemical compound comprising equal parts of tungsten and carbon atoms[6][7]. In its most basic form, tungsten carbide is a fine gray powder that can be pressed and formed into shapes through a process called sintering for use in industrial equipment, cutting tools, abrasives, armor-piercing shells, and jewelry[1][6][7]. Renowned for its remarkable hardness and wear resistance, it is a crucial material in various industrial applications[1][3].
